Polygons shouldn't be attached to highways=* which represent an 
infinitesimally thin centreline & provides no assumption of width. If 
you wanted to add a gate to the outline of the park it would also, 
inaccurately, act as a barrier on the road.

* I appear to be in the minority on this, but I believe 
recreation_ground should have a leisure tag not landuse as it fits 
better with other 'leisures' such as park, pitch, playground etc.


> Some of the fields are edged with small wooden posts to prevent driving
> onto the grass. Is this a 'fence'? if so, what is its type?

Do the posts have a horizontal bar preventing bikes/wheelchairs? if not 
then they're just posts & not a fence.
